Web21 de dez. de 2024 · 1) Algebra of matrices. A matrix A(m, n) defined on the field of real numbers R is a collection of real numbers (aij), indexed by natural numbers i, j, with 1 ≤ i ≤ m and 1 ≤ j ≤ n. We can represent a matrix with a rectangular array of numbers arranged in m rows and n columns: A column vector is a matrix m × 1 for some m, while a row ... WebQuite heavily is econometrics and just about all theory. Econometric Theory: Lumping regressors into a large regressor matrix allows for clean manipulation and proofs. Computers will read your data tables as elements in matrices; from here it can perform inverses, transposes, multiplication, the use of "annihilator" and projection matrices, etc ... Web30 de out. de 2024 · A decision matrix is a tool to evaluate and select the best option between different choices. This tool is particularly useful if you are deciding between more than one option and there are several factors you …
